No play without work

Originally published 01:14 p.m., April 29, 2008
Updated 01:14 p.m., April 29, 2008

Bright and early Wednesday morning, the Peter Pan Playground Project will get down to business. At 8 a.m., the first shift of volunteers will begin constructing a fancy new playground in Emporia’s beautiful old park. For the next five days, the workers will be busy until dark, building the playground that has been years in the planning.

The playground project is one of the largest volunteers efforts ever undertaken in Emporia. It could stand to be a little larger.

Organizer Robin Nelson at the Emporia Area Chamber of Commerce said skilled and unskilled volunteers are still needed for the first and second shifts on Wednesday, Thursday and Friday. The first shift runs from 8 a.m. to noon, the second shift from 12:30 to 4:30 p.m. The third shift runs after most people are off work for the day, from 5 p.m. until dark. There are a lot of volunteers for that shift.

Nelson said that day care will be available so parents with children can volunteer without the expense of a sitter. To make day-care arrangements, call Denise Dorcey at 794-1622 or e-mail ddorcey@usd253.org.

The playground is certainly a good cause and it doesn’t require a long-term commitment. By next week, Emporia should have a bright, new safe playground that will serve its children — particularly the children of south Emporia — for years to come.
